Digital transformation is a strategic process that integrates digital technologies into all organizational activities, fundamentally changing the way organizations operate, structure, and build their culture. Information systems play a crucial role in this transformation by enabling data management, business process automation, and data-driven decision making. This article aims to analyze how information systems transform organizational work practices in improving operational efficiency, collaboration, and organizational competitiveness. The method used in this study is a literature review of relevant academic journals and books discussing digital transformation and information systems. The findings indicate that the implementation of information systems accelerates information flow, enhances human resource productivity, and strengthens organizational innovation. However, digital transformation also presents challenges, including resistance to change, limited digital competencies, and information security risks. Therefore, the success of digital transformation requires adaptive leadership, a supportive organizational culture, and an integrated and sustainable information systems implementation strategy.
